Skip to content

Commit

Permalink
Revert "fix: disable jsdelivr temporarily"
Browse files Browse the repository at this point in the history
This reverts commit 407b03b.
  • Loading branch information
hydroxycarbamide committed Feb 23, 2025
1 parent 042815e commit d8f706a
Show file tree
Hide file tree
Showing 3 changed files with 15 additions and 19 deletions.
25 changes: 12 additions & 13 deletions data/ui/preferences_dialog.blp
Original file line number Diff line number Diff line change
Expand Up @@ -52,19 +52,18 @@ template $GradiencePreferencesDialog : Adw.PreferencesDialog {
}
}

// TODO: Using a fallback like jsdelivr might be a good idea
// Adw.PreferencesGroup jsdelivr_group {
//
// title: _("Preset Fetching");
// Adw.ActionRow jsdelivr_row {
// title: _("Use an alternative server for fetching presets");
// subtitle: _("Use JSDelivr instead of directly fetching presets from GitHub");
// activatable-widget: jsdelivr_switch;
// Gtk.Switch jsdelivr_switch {
// valign: center;
// }
// }
// }
Adw.PreferencesGroup jsdelivr_group {

title: _("Preset Fetching");
Adw.ActionRow jsdelivr_row {
title: _("Use an alternative server for fetching presets");
subtitle: _("Use JSDelivr instead of directly fetching presets from GitHub");
activatable-widget: jsdelivr_switch;
Gtk.Switch jsdelivr_switch {
valign: center;
}
}
}


// NOTE: This group is disabled as there isn't yet any implementation of custom repositories in Gradience
Expand Down
4 changes: 1 addition & 3 deletions gradience/frontend/main.py
Original file line number Diff line number Diff line change
Expand Up @@ -95,9 +95,7 @@ def __init__(self):

self.style_manager = Adw.StyleManager.get_default()

# TODO: Using a fallback like jsdelivr might be a good idea
# self.use_jsdelivr = self.settings.get_boolean("use-jsdelivr")
self.use_jsdelivr = False
self.use_jsdelivr = self.settings.get_boolean("use-jsdelivr")

def do_activate(self):
"""Called when the application is activated."""
Expand Down
5 changes: 2 additions & 3 deletions gradience/frontend/views/preferences_dialog.py
Original file line number Diff line number Diff line change
Expand Up @@ -44,8 +44,7 @@ class GradiencePreferencesDialog(Adw.PreferencesDialog):
gtk3_user_theming_switch = Gtk.Template.Child()
gtk3_global_theming_switch = Gtk.Template.Child()

# TODO: Using a fallback like jsdelivr might be a good idea
# jsdelivr_switch = Gtk.Template.Child()
jsdelivr_switch = Gtk.Template.Child()

monet_engine_switch = Gtk.Template.Child()
gnome_shell_engine_switch = Gtk.Template.Child()
Expand All @@ -68,7 +67,7 @@ def setup(self):
self.setup_flatpak_group()
self.setup_theme_engines_group()
self.setup_reset_preset_group()
# self.setup_jsdelivr()
self.setup_jsdelivr()

def setup_reset_preset_group(self):
self.reset_preset_group = GradienceResetPresetGroup(self)
Expand Down

0 comments on commit d8f706a

Please sign in to comment.